### Runbook: InkMill Markdown Pipeline — Renderer Stall

If rendered previews stop updating, first check the InkMill worker queue depth; a stall above five minutes means the sanitizer stage is wedged. Drain the queue with `inkmill drain --safe`, then restart workers one at a time to preserve cache warmth. Record the restart in the incident log, and include the build token printed below.

trace token, bawig-yageg: htk6_3563df

**Handover: Brindlewick broker upgrade (from Pell to Sorava)**

We're moving the Quillmere message broker from 4.2 to 6.1, primarily for the mutual-TLS support the audit flagged. Queues are drained in pairs; the `billing-events` pair is done, `notify` is mid-flight. Please verify that the new ACL model denies anonymous publishes before signoff — the default changed between versions. The certificate rotation plan and remaining checklist items are on the internal page below.

wiki page, kahog-hahig: https://vault.zemvargrid.internal/display/deploy/repo/settings/merge_requests/job/settings/6f3b933774dbc5320a4daa18

Stage Props Transport — Lantern & Thorn Touring Show

For driver coordination.

- Props travel in six numbered road cases; case 4 (glass lantern rig) is fragile, loads last.
- Route: Marwood depot to the Ellerby Playhouse stage door, no overnight stops.
- Stage manager signs the case list on arrival; photograph any damage before unloading.
- One driver per run; cases stay locked in transit.

The courier hand-over instruction for this tour leg is given below.

handover note for tajef-yafof: the belox jorael courier leaves the jorix ledger at gate 9537 under passcode 794379

Reviewer notes: the scheduler reads soil-moisture readings
# every ten minutes and only opens valves inside the configured quiet-hours window,
# so double-check the timezone value before approving. Pump limits are capped at
# the hardware default; raising them requires sign-off from the irrigation team.
# All non-secret config lives above this comment block in alphabetical order.
# The weather-service API key must be set on the line immediately below.

vault entry, yagep-yagef: COURIER_KEY13=8965fb29ff62d